What is a rival?

In a professional context, 'Rivals' typically refers to competing individuals, companies, or organizations operating within the same industry or market. Rivals vie for similar resources, customers, or market share and may drive innovation and improvement through competition. Understanding your rivals can help in developing strategies to differentiate your offerings and succeed in your field. Rivalry in business can be healthy, fostering growth, but it can also be intense, requiring careful management and strategic planning.

What does a Rivals sports journalist do?

As a Rivals sports journalist, your daily responsibilities often include researching and writing articles, conducting interviews with athletes and coaches, and providing timely coverage of sporting events, particularly at the collegiate level. You’ll collaborate closely with editors, photographers, and other reporters to ensure comprehensive coverage and engaging content. The role frequently involves working under tight deadlines and adapting to rapidly changing news situations, making teamwork and effective communication essential. There are also opportunities to build a personal brand and advance to senior editorial roles as you gain experience and develop subject-matter expertise.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a Rivals employee?

To thrive as an employee at Rivals, you generally need strong sports knowledge, journalism or content creation experience, and attention to detail. Familiarity with content management systems, social media platforms, and digital analytics tools is often required. Excellent communication, collaboration, and time management skills help you stand out in a fast-paced environment. These abilities are crucial for producing timely, engaging content and maintaining Rivals' reputation as a leading sports news platform.
